Northern railway orders suspension of train services between Qazigund-Banihal stretch from July 03 | KNO

Srinagar, July 02 (KNO): The authorities in northern railway have decided to suspend the train services between Qazigund and Banihal and vice versa from July 03 till completion of Yatra. In a statement issued to KNO, the train services will remain suspended between 10am to 3pm. An official told KNO that the decision has been taken to facilitate smooth movement of Yatris during the period. The official told KNO that the decision to suspend the train services was taken on directions of divisional Commissioner Kashmir Baseer Ahmad Khan. The railway authorities have also conveyed to the office of divisional Commissioner regarding the suspension of train services.(KNO)
